This week marks the establishment of three major African American sororities, Zeta Phi Beta Sorority, Inc. (Jan. 16, 1920) Delta Sigma Theta Sorority, Inc. (Jan. 13.1913), and Alpha Kappa Alpha Sorority, Inc. (Jan. 15.1908) .
